I ordered the Australian ABS door cards. It took about 10 days to get them to Florida. They were easy to install. Fit perfectly. I was able to order new plastic barrier and inner window rubber strips from Toyota. I may leave the metal exposed or use the padded covers off of my original door panels, but I haven’t decided yet.

Source for weather stripping without using the OEM rollover arrmrest door piece? Still need to pull mine out, drill holes in them, paint, then install...

Inner window glass door seals mounted to the door:
2ea 68170-60040 for fronts
1ea 68190-60010
1ea 68240-60010
